Root Causes

So what’s driving this trend? According to Deloitte research, the decline in technology costs has been a major factor in the growth of the Australian renewable energy sector. The cost of solar panels, in particular, has fallen by over 70% in the past decade, making it more competitive with fossil fuels. This decline in costs has been driven by a combination of factors, including improvements in manufacturing efficiency, economies of scale, and increased competition.

In addition to declining technology costs, government support has also played a major role in the growth of the Australian renewable energy sector. The Australian government has implemented a number of policies aimed at promoting the development of renewable energy projects, including the Renewable Energy Target and the Clean Energy Finance Corporation. These policies have helped to attract new investment to the sector, and have provided a clear framework for companies like NRG Energy Inc (NRG) to operate within.
